我可以使用MyBatis生成动态SQL而不执行它吗?

我有一些复杂的查询要使用许多可选的过滤器构建,MyBatis似乎是生成动态SQL的理想候选者.

但是,我仍然希望我的查询在与应用程序的其余部分(不使用MyBatis)相同的框架中执行.

所以我希望做的是严格使用MyBatis来生成SQL,但是从那里使用我的应用程序的其余部分来实际执行它.这可能吗?如果是这样,怎么样?

虽然MyBatis设计用于在构建查询后执行查询,但您可以利用它的配置和一些"内部知识"来获得所需内容.

MyBatis是一个非常好的框架,不幸的是它在文档方面缺乏所以源代码是你的朋友.如果你周围挖你应该碰到这些类:org.apache.ibatis.mapping.MappedStatementorg.apache.ibatis.mapping.BoundSql这是关键球员进入构建动态SQL.这是一个基本的用法示例:

MySQL表中user包含这些数据:

name    login
-----   -----
Andy    a
Barry   b
Cris    c

User 类:

package pack.test;
public class User {
    private String name;
    private String login;
    // getters and setters ommited
}

UserService 接口:

package pack.test;
public interface UserService {
    // using a different sort of parameter to show some dynamic SQL
    public User getUser(int loginNumber);
}

UserService.xml 映射文件:

<mapper namespace="pack.test.UserService">
    <select id="getUser" resultType="pack.test.User" parameterType="int">
       <!-- dynamic change of parameter from int index to login string -->
       select * from user where login = <choose>
                                           <when test="_parameter == 1">'a'</when>
                                           <when test="_parameter == 2">'b'</when>
                                           <otherwise>'c'</otherwise>
                                        </choose>   
    </select>
</mapper>

sqlmap-config.file:

<configuration>
    <settings>
        <setting name="lazyLoadingEnabled" value="false" />
    </settings>
    <environments default="development"> 
        <environment id="development"> 
            <transactionManager type="JDBC"/> 
            <dataSource type="POOLED"> 
                <property name="driver" value="com.mysql.jdbc.Driver"/> 
                <property name="url" value="jdbc:mysql://localhost/test"/> 
                <property name="username" value="..."/> 
                <property name="password" value="..."/> 
            </dataSource> 
        </environment> 
      </environments>
    <mappers>
        <mapper resource="pack/test/UserService.xml"/>
    </mappers>
</configuration>

AppTester 显示结果:

package pack.test;

import java.io.Reader;
import org.apache.ibatis.io.Resources;
import org.apache.ibatis.mapping.BoundSql;
import org.apache.ibatis.mapping.MappedStatement;
import org.apache.ibatis.session.SqlSession;
import org.apache.ibatis.session.SqlSessionFactoryBuilder;

public class AppTester {
    private static String CONFIGURATION_FILE = "sqlmap-config.xml";

    public static void main(String[] args) throws Exception {
        Reader reader = null;
        SqlSession session = null;
        try {

            reader = Resources.getResourceAsReader(CONFIGURATION_FILE);
            session = new SqlSessionFactoryBuilder().build(reader).openSession();
            UserService userService = session.getMapper(UserService.class);

            // three users retreived from index
            for (int i = 1; i <= 3; i++) {
                User user = userService.getUser(i);
                System.out.println("Retreived user: " + user.getName() + " " + user.getLogin());

                // must mimic the internal statement key for the mapper and method you are calling
                MappedStatement ms = session.getConfiguration().getMappedStatement(UserService.class.getName() + ".getUser");
                BoundSql boundSql = ms.getBoundSql(i); // parameter for the SQL statement
                System.out.println("SQL used: " + boundSql.getSql());
                System.out.println();
            }

        } finally {
            if (reader != null) {
                reader.close();
            }
            if (session != null) {
                session.close();
            }
        }
    }
}

结果如下:

Retreived user: Andy a
SQL used: select * from user where login =  'a'

Retreived user: Barry b
SQL used: select * from user where login =  'b'

Retreived user: Cris c
SQL used: select * from user where login =  'c'
